Jamaican Ajahne Reid Wins Dance Gold at World Championship in California

While six-year-old Ajahne Reid entered the World Championship of Performing Arts (WCOPA) competition in Long Beach, California, hoping to be a model, she left as a gold-medal-winning dancer. Jamaica Ranks Fifth among Best World Economies for Business Start-Ups

Jamaica Ranks as Fifth among Best World Economies for Business Start-Ups

According to a report from the Global Banking and Finance Review, Jamaica’s economy is fifth on a list of the best economies in which to start a business in 2018.
